ALEXANDRIA, Va., March 24 -- United States Patent no. 12,582,206, issued on March 24.

"Bag convertible between folded and unfolded configurations" was invented by Lisa Nentwig Nieman (Raleigh, N.C.).

According to the abstract* released by the U.S. Patent & Trademark Office: "The invention is a convertible bag that transitions from a first folded orientation configured as a handbag clutch. The clutch includes a flap with a removable interior flap portion. When the flap portions are separated, a portion of fabric is released and wrapped around the clutch.
